This was my first taco cone and I hope it's not my last. I was at Disney springs looking for a quick dinner. This food truck is near the circ de solel entrances inside the shopping center. This was the something I quickly chose off the menu. I had several people stop me where I was sitting and eating to ask what it was. It looks HUGE but the bottom part was lettuce. Very similar to a taco salad. I ordered chicken and ate it with a fork. It was a short line, short wait, and I think it was only $12. A really great find! Delicious!

Was looking for an easy dinner in Disney Springs tonight and this food truck had no wait. We've seen it in another spot on location but hadn't tried it until now. We ordered the Birria Quesadilla and Burrito Bowl with Pork. It took 5 minutes before we had our order. The food came out hot and tasted fresh. The meats were delightfully juicy and the jus with the quesadilla was flavorful but not spicy. We live near another 4R location and found the food truck meat was juicy and not at all dry unlike the restaurants versions. I look forward to trying more things off their cantina menu!
